Casualties Reported as Confrontations Continue in South Marib

  • By Al Mayadeen
  • 24 Sep 2021 15:18

The Saudi coalition warplanes launched 15 raids on the districts of Al-Juba, Al-Abdiya, Harib, and Sirwah.

  • Casualties Reported as Confrontations Continue in South Marib
    Violent confrontations between the forces of the Yemeni army and popular committees and Hadi's forces in the western Marib governorate

An Al Mayadeen correspondent in Yemen reported deaths and injuries following the continued confrontations between the Yemeni Army and Popular Committees and Hadi forces who are backed by the Saudi coalition. 

The Saudi coalition warplanes launched raids on multiple districts south and west of Ma'rib. 

Violent confrontations continue between the Yemeni Army and Popular Committees and Hadi forces. Military reinforcements have been deployed between the districts of Juba and Harib Bayhan in northeast Yemen. 

Explosions also broke out in the Al-Khishina camp in Al-Juba district after missile strikes by the Yemeni army and popular committees targeted depots inside a military camp for Hadi forces and the Saudi-led coalition. 

A military source in the Yemeni Army and Popular Committees reported 231 new violations by the Saudi coalition forces on the Hodeidah fronts during the last 24 hours, including the bombing of areas controlled by the Yemeni army and popular committees. 

The Saudi-led coalition launched 5 raids on multiple areas south of Hodeidah.

Coincidingly, the Saudi coalition reported the detection and destruction of five booby-trapped planes and a ballistic missile launched from Yemen at Saudi Arabia in recent hours.
